Job Description:
Join us as an Associate Manufacturing Engineer - at our Los
Angeles, California campus. -Under close supervision, this position
will be responsible for mechanical component manufacture, assembly
and integration into rocket engine and power systems products.
Responsibilities include designing and planning of layout component
fabrication, assembly and material handling, planning of sequence
of operations, and specification procedures. The scope of
responsibility will be for several mechanical components or as a
process engineer supporting new and developing process that could
be utilized on all programs within AR, with the potential to
acquire greater responsibility as performance and experience
dictate. -Day-to-day responsibilities will include supporting the
following: -30% - Developing and Implementing Manufacturing
Fabrication and Assembly Processes and Systems. The candidate will
assist to develop and implement the process of precision turning
operation of complex configurations on a wide range of material
types which will include the following:
- Determining tooling requirements to safely facilitate optimum
positioning of surfaces for machining, cleaning, packaging and
protection for the milling process, support and maintain
dimensional requirements, determine machine loading, setups,
hardware handling instructions and scheduling.
- Perform risk assessments to ensure risks to personal and
environment is eliminated and risk to hardware and facility is
accurately assess and communicated to management.
- Determine clean and etching process for a wide variety of
materials.
- Support design reviews - CDR, CoDR PDR.
- 20% - Managing Projects: Assist in managing processes in
accordance with the ACE methodology which will include process
certification, process improvement methods (e.g. Kaizen, 3P, VSM,
etc.) and other Bluebook elements. They will also prepare Basis of
Estimates (BOE), develop and defend to management key strategic
manufacturing plans, risk assessments and proposals that target
customer and business goals; and differentiate between suppliers
based on their technical process (Repeatability, Reliability) and
business (Reliability, Rates, CSP, ISO compliant) capability.20% -
Welding Support: Develop and implement the process of welding
complex configurations on a wide range of material types. Also
determine tooling requirements for the welding process, and support
and maintain dimensional requirements. -15% - Determining Tight
Tolerance Machining: Determine complex design geometric
dimensioning and tolerancing (GD&T) for various machining and
measuring methods that meet specifications, tooling and equipment
requirements. -15% - Develop/Design Support Hardware and Review
Engineering Drawings: Utilize design and business software (ProE,
CATIA, VisMockup, and/or other similar CAD/virtual manufacturing
tools/software, MS Office applications such as Word, Excel) to
develop, design, review and fabricate hardware in support of the
Operation and enabling support processes, and Engineering customer.
